quivering
Plural: quiverings
Noun
- a shaky motion
- the act of vibrating
- A motion by which something quivers or trembles.
Verb
- shake with fast, tremulous movements
- move back and forth very rapidly
- move with or as if with a regular alternating motion
- present participle and gerund of quiver
Adj
- shaking, shivering
Examples
- The quivering mass of jello rocked back and forth incessantly but remained on the plate.
